Vehicle check should be asked in the interview, I wasn’t taken outside to do mine. Checks should be as follows, check for fuel, lights, tyres, seatbelts, mirrors, oil, water, handbrake, bodywork (fresh dents, scratches), wipers.

As regards to complaints etc they are not looking for Royal Mail complaints they want you to explain how you have dealt with a complaint in work you have done. They want to know how you dealt with it, they may be a question about health and safety, how you have provided good customer service. Look up the star technique for interviews on the internet as that may help you.

Car question - I didn't have to show, I think they have X amount that they want you to know, maybe 6/10 or something like that

Check oil, coolant, washer fluid
Any warning lights
Tyre depth and pressure
Adjust mirrors
Check handbrake and seatbelts work

The complaint question is how have you personally dealt with a complaint
